There is a lot of interest in free mapping utilities, including tools like AndNav which have the potential to surpass Google's maps program. AndNav works from OpenStreetMap data and has the ability to do turn-by-turn navigation - something that the Google tool is unlikely to ever be able to do.
Unfortunately despite the fact it uses the OpenStreetMap data, the AndNav software is proprietary. See here.
